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Не могу перехватить в клиентском приложении сообщение об ошибки, вызываемой триггером
|
|||
|---|---|---|---|
|
#18+
В SQL Server создан триггер. Для КП эта ошибка (в случае неудовлетворения условиям проверки в триггере) имеет номер 6153 В клиентском приложении есть такой обработчик: Private Sub DataGrid1_Error(ByVal DataError As Integer, Response As Integer) If DataError = 6153 Then MsgBox "Ошибка..." End If End Sub Если нарушается условие триггера, тогда курсор попадает на If DataError = 6153, затем проходит все команды обработчика и после выхода End Sub сообщение от триггера. Как убрать это сообщение от триггера?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2004, 22:41 |
|
||
|
Не могу перехватить в клиентском приложении сообщение об ошибки, вызываемой триггером
|
|||
|---|---|---|---|
|
#18+
Не знаю MS SQL но наверняка там можно обрабатывать исключения(в том же триггере), просто в обработчике не делать никаких действий 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.05.2004, 18:00 |
|
||
|
Не могу перехватить в клиентском приложении сообщение об ошибки, вызываемой триггером
|
|||
|---|---|---|---|
|
#18+
GOBURНе знаю MS SQL но наверняка там можно обрабатывать исключения(в том же триггере), просто в обработчике не делать никаких действий А вот и нет. Обработка ошибок - не самое сильная сторона SQLServera. Ошибка, если она произошла, наверняка попадет к клиенту. Есть всякие более и менее хитрые методики обработки ошибок в MSSQL, но за ними - в соответствующий форум. To Irinka - не уверен что понял, в чем проблема, но может Err.Clear поможет 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.05.2004, 18:53 |
|
||
|
Не могу перехватить в клиентском приложении сообщение об ошибки, вызываемой триггером
|
|||
|---|---|---|---|
|
#18+
Эх маладешь! Спросим совета у F1: The settings for Response are: Setting Description 0 No error message will be displayed. 1 (Default) The message associated with the error will be displayed. Господа! Читайте МСДН :) Magnus 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.05.2004, 20:34 |
|
||
|
Не могу перехватить в клиентском приложении сообщение об ошибки, вызываемой триггером
|
|||
|---|---|---|---|
|
#18+
Спасибо Вас за содействие, вся проблема была в триггере, как только я его чуть поменяла, сообщение от триггера удалось скрыть с пом хитростей на VB 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 27.05.2004, 00:10 |
|
||
|
|

start [/forum/topic.php?fid=60&msg=32535692&tid=2169495]: |
0ms |
get settings: |
7ms |
get forum list: |
15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
45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
54ms |
get tp. blocked users: |
2ms |
| others: | 214ms |
| total: | 355ms |

| 0 / 0 |
